The Rise of Light Steel Framing: A Game-Changer in Architectural Design
Light steel framing, often referred to as cold-formed steel framing, is a construction method that involves using thin steel sections for structural components. This innovative approach contrasts with traditional materials like wood or concrete. The introduction of light steel framing has sparked a revolution in architectural design, opening up new possibilities and avenues for creativity. Here's how:
1. Design Flexibility and Freedom
Light steel framing offers architects unparalleled freedom in design. The material's inherent strength-to-weight ratio allows for larger open spaces and more intricate designs without compromising structural integrity. Architects can explore innovative geometries, curved structures, and unique facades that were once challenging to achieve with traditional materials.
2. Speed and Efficiency
Prefabrication is a hallmark of light steel framing. Factory-made components can be easily transported and assembled on-site, significantly reducing construction time. This efficiency is critical, especially in fast-paced projects where time is of the essence. The precision and predictability of prefab components contribute to faster construction timelines and minimized project delays.

3. Sustainability and Resource Efficiency
Innovative materials often align with sustainable practices, and light steel framing is no exception. Steel is a recyclable material, and its use reduces the need for deforestation and concrete production, both of which have significant environmental impacts. Additionally, the energy efficiency of light steel structures can result in reduced operational costs for homeowners, making it an attractive option for environmentally conscious projects.
4. Durability and Resilience
Light steel framing's durability is a standout feature. It is resistant to pests, mold, and decay, ensuring a longer lifespan for structures. Moreover, its strength and flexibility make it more resilient to seismic activity, making it an ideal choice for regions prone to earthquakes.

5. Integration of Technology
The era of "smart" buildings demands integration of technology into construction. Light steel framing seamlessly accommodates this requirement. Wiring, plumbing, and insulation can be pre-installed during the manufacturing process, facilitating the integration of modern technologies like home automation systems and energy-efficient solutions.
6. Cost-Effectiveness
While innovation often carries the assumption of high costs, light steel framing can prove to be cost-effective in the long run. Its swift construction process reduces labor expenses, and its durability leads to lower maintenance costs over time.
